About This Role
As a Writer VI, Technical, you will be the bridge between complex engineering concepts and clear, compliant documentation. You'll develop procedures and technical docs that directly impact the safety and efficiency of nuclear operations. This role is impactful because your work ensures that design and R&D innovations are accurately translated into actionable steps for operational teams, supporting the deployment of next-generation nuclear energy.
💡 A Day in the Life
A typical day might start with a stand-up meeting with engineers to discuss upcoming design changes, then you'll draft or revise a procedure for a reactor component, ensuring it aligns with regulatory standards. After lunch, you might review feedback from compliance and update the document in the version control system, collaborating with R&D to clarify technical points. The day ends with finalizing a document for approval, ready for operational use.

🎯 Who XENERGY Is Looking For
- Proven experience writing technical procedures or documentation in a highly regulated industry (e.g., nuclear, aerospace, pharmaceuticals).
- Ability to collaborate with engineers and subject matter experts to distill complex technical information into clear, user-friendly language.
- Familiarity with industry standards such as NRC regulations, ISO, or ASME codes.
- Strong attention to detail and experience with document control processes and versioning.

Generate Cover Letter →🔍 Research Before Applying
To stand out, make sure you've researched:
- → Review X-energy's reactor technology (e.g., Xe-100) and fuel design (TRISO) to understand the technical context.
- → Read about NRC regulations for nuclear documentation, especially 10 CFR Part 50 or Part 52.
- → Check X-energy's newsroom for recent milestones or partnerships to discuss in interviews.
- → Explore the company's culture and values on their website or Glassdoor to align your responses.
